一篇值得拜读的好文章『PE文件格式详解』
PE文件格式详解作者:MSDN译者:李马
摘要
Windows NT 3.1引入了一种名为PE文件格式的新可执行文件格式。PE文件格式的规范包含在了MSDN的CD中(Specs and Strategy, Specifications, Windows NT File Format Specifications),但是它非常之晦涩。
然而这一的文档并未提供足够的信息,所以开发者们无法很好地弄懂PE格式。本文旨在解决这一问题,它会对整个的PE文件格式作一个十分彻底的解释,另外,本文中还带有对所有必需结构的描述以及示范如何使用这些信息的源码示例。
为了获得PE文件中所包含的重要信息,我编写了一个名为PEFILE.DLL的动态链接库,本文中所有出现的源码示例亦均摘自于此。这个DLL和它的源代码都作为PEFile示例程序的一部分包含在了CD中(译注:示例程序请在MSDN中寻找,本站恕不提供),你可以在你自己的应用程序中使用这个DLL;同样,你亦可以依你所愿地使用并构建它的源码。在本文末尾,你会找到PEFILE.DLL的函数导出列表和一个如何使用它们的说明。我觉得你会发现这些函数会让你从容应付PE文件格式的。
介绍......
PE文件格式详解.pdf
本人好不容易找到这篇文章,觉得写得很好,就把它做成PDF格式文件保存,现推荐给网友,分享作者的成果,别无其他意思!
感觉不错,支持下 很不错,支持lz喔 谢谢楼主分享,PE还真不了解 谢谢分享 不错的东西
下来学习了。 哈哈哈 不错 超级不错。我用这个打开文档。从网上找个不容易啊 这篇文章个人也觉得写得很不错
以前读过了
感觉不错,支持下!!